Key Elements of Enchanted Forest Design
At the heart of whimsical woodland interiors lies a careful balance of natural textures, organic shapes, and playful accents. Walls adorned with tree bark wallpaper or hand-painted murals of misty forests set the stage for this magical transformation. Flooring options range from rich, dark hardwoods to plush mossy carpets that mimic forest floors.
Furniture plays a crucial role in bringing the woodland theme to life. Twisted branch-like chairs, stumps repurposed as side tables, and beds that resemble cozy tree hollows are all hallmarks of this style. Designers are increasingly collaborating with artisans to create custom pieces that blur the line between furniture and sculpture, resulting in truly one-of-a-kind woodland havens.
Lighting is another essential aspect of creating an enchanted atmosphere. Soft, diffused lighting mimics dappled sunlight filtering through leaves, while strategically placed spotlights can create the illusion of moonbeams. Chandeliers fashioned from twisting branches or delicate fairy lights strung across ceilings add a touch of magic and whimsy to the space.
Bringing the Outdoors In: Materials and Textures
The success of whimsical woodland interiors relies heavily on the thoughtful incorporation of natural materials and textures. Raw wood, stone, and organic fabrics dominate the palette, creating a sensory experience that evokes the feeling of being surrounded by nature.
Designers are experimenting with innovative ways to bring these elements indoors. Living moss walls have become a popular feature, requiring minimal maintenance while providing a lush, verdant backdrop. Bark-textured wallpapers and fabrics printed with intricate leaf patterns add depth and interest to walls and upholstery.
Tactile elements play a significant role in creating an immersive woodland experience. Plush faux fur throws and pillows invite touch, while roughly hewn wooden surfaces and smooth river stones offer a variety of textures that engage the senses and ground the space in nature.
Color Palettes: From Forest Floor to Canopy
The color palette of whimsical woodland interiors draws directly from nature, encompassing a range of hues found in forests around the world. Deep, rich greens dominate, representing the lush foliage of the forest canopy. These are complemented by warm browns and subtle grays, echoing tree bark and stone.
Accents of mushroom pinks, moss yellows, and berry reds add pops of color reminiscent of forest flora and fauna. For a more ethereal feel, designers are incorporating misty blues and lavenders, evoking early morning fog rolling through the trees.
The key to a successful woodland color scheme is layering these hues to create depth and interest. Just as a real forest is composed of countless shades and tones, a well-designed woodland interior should have a rich, nuanced color palette that invites exploration and discovery.
Accessories and Accents: The Finishing Touches
It’s in the details where whimsical woodland interiors truly come to life. Accessories and accents play a crucial role in creating the magical atmosphere that defines this style. Oversized mushroom sculptures serve as quirky side tables or seating options, while delicate fairy figurines hidden in unexpected nooks add an element of surprise and delight.
Botanical prints and illustrations featuring woodland creatures adorn walls, bringing a touch of storybook charm to the space. Terrariums filled with miniature forest scenes become focal points, allowing inhabitants to peer into tiny, self-contained woodland worlds.
Textiles play a significant role in softening the space and adding comfort. Throw pillows embroidered with woodland motifs, blankets featuring intricate leaf patterns, and rugs that mimic forest floors all contribute to the overall aesthetic while providing cozy touches.
The Future of Woodland Whimsy
As the whimsical woodland trend continues to evolve, designers are finding new ways to incorporate technology and sustainability into these enchanted spaces. Smart home features are being disguised as natural elements, with speakers hidden in faux tree stumps and charging stations integrated into bark-textured surfaces.
Sustainability is also a key concern, with many homeowners and designers opting for reclaimed wood, eco-friendly fabrics, and energy-efficient lighting solutions. This focus on environmental consciousness aligns perfectly with the nature-inspired ethos of woodland design.
